Ambient exploration music plays for several seconds, often very quietly, and then cuts out. Music sometimes restart with a different track and then will also cut out. This does not occur for set location music (Castle, Prydwen), combat music, or specific scene music.
As far as I can tell, this only occurs with day time exploration music, night time music tracks seem to play out fully and transition normally. I have found very few people who have experienced this bug recently except for a single Steam Discussion thread (https://steamcommunity.com/app/377160/discussions/0/691995483855555650/) which seems to link this issue to Load Accelerator. I do not use Load Accelerator. I do use High FPS Physics Fix but after uninstalling then reinstalling Fallout 4 and starting a new, completely new vanilla save (the 15 required DLCs for Unofficial Patch were active but the Unofficial Patch was not; no other mod, plugin, or even F4SE was active.) this audio issue persists. FO4Edit shows no mods in my load order touching music types or music tracks.
This was only noticed halfway through a save and then persisted through every subsequent new save starting on 1/10/26.
